Nimbex, which is the brand name for cisatracurium, is a neuromuscular blocking agent used during anesthesia to facilitate tracheal intubation and provide skeletal muscle relaxation during surgery or mechanical ventilation. The dosage of Nimbex can vary based on several factors, including the patient’s weight, age, renal and hepatic function, and the specific clinical situation. For adults, the typical initial dose for tracheal intubation is usually 0.15 to 0.2 mg/kg administered intravenously. Maintenance doses can be 0.03 mg/kg as needed, depending on the duration of the procedure and the patient’s response. Continuous infusion may also be used, typically starting at 1 to 3 mcg/kg/min. It’s important to note that these are general guidelines, and the exact dosage should be determined by a healthcare professional based on individual patient needs and circumstances. Nimbex is a medication that is commonly used in hospital settings to help relax muscles during surgery or other medical procedures. It belongs to a class of drugs known as neuromuscular blocking agents, which work by blocking the transmission of nerve impulses to the muscles, resulting in temporary paralysis.

This medication is typically administered intravenously by a healthcare provider and is carefully monitored to ensure the appropriate dosage is given based on the patient’s weight, age, and medical condition. Nimbex is often used in conjunction with anesthesia to help facilitate intubation, improve surgical conditions, or prevent muscle movement during certain procedures.

It is important to note that Nimbex should only be used under the supervision of a trained medical professional, as improper administration can lead to serious complications such as respiratory depression or prolonged muscle paralysis. Patients should be closely monitored while receiving Nimbex to ensure proper dosing and to watch for any potential side effects.

Common side effects of Nimbex may include muscle weakness, respiratory depression, or changes in blood pressure or heart rate.
